Afaik 2013-2014 pareho lan.
1st gen (2010-11)
--amber colored gauge panel.
--Key start
2nd gen (11-12?)
--White gauge,
--push button start
3rd gen (12-onwards)
--change of grill design
--foglight bezel?
--steering wheel
--headunit.
--"Smoother cvt".
This is what I can remember so far.
CBU japan ang ASX kaya one of the reason mahal+ rated 5 stars EuroNCAP. I have a montero gls-v '11, diko kukunin eto kung wala ako montero practically because of the price hehe. But no regrets, happy to have a rare car on the road. ;)
